Surgical Mistakes 

Sometimes not detected for months or years following an operation, surgical mistakes can cause serious injuries or wrongful death, and those whose negligence is responsible for playing a role in causing these mistakes and injuries can be held liable for their actions. Examples of surgical mistakes include (but are not limited to):

  • failure to accurately assess a patient’s allergies, medication use, and/or medical history
  • failure to adequately inform patients of the risks associated with certain procedures (particularly if it is likely that the procedure can have drawbacks or complications)
  • failure to check patients’ vital signs while they are sedated
  • failure to detect and promptly treat indications that the patient is under distress
  • improper administration of anesthesia or other drugs
  • leaving surgical instruments in patients
  • performing the wrong procedure or performing the procedure on the wrong area of the body

Causes of Surgical Mistake

Mistakes can be made during surgery for a number of reasons, some of which include:

  • dysfunctional or unsanitary medical equipment
  • a hospital’s reckless policies
  • inadequate staff at the hospital
  • inattention, distraction, fatigue, or drug use of medical professionals
  • lack of training and competency of medical professionals

Effects of Surgical Errors

When surgical errors are made, patients can be left to deal with a variety of injuries, including:

  • amputation of a healthy limb
  • blindness or vision loss
  • brain damage
  • nerve damage
  • para or quadriplegia
  • severe potentially incurable infections
  • wrongful death

Lawsuits and Compensation for Surgical Mistakes

Those who have been injured by errors made during surgery (or those who have lost a family member due to a surgical mistake) are strongly encouraged to consult with a malpractice lawyer once their health is stable, so that they can learn more about their legal rights and entitlements. Victims may have compelling cases against any negligent doctor(s), nurse(s), and possibly the hospital itself, any may be able to secure compensation for their injuries, losses, pain, and suffering by following through with a malpractice lawsuit.
